4-Chloro-2-methoxyphenol - CAS 16766-30-6
Catalog: |
BB012408 |
Product Name: |
4-Chloro-2-methoxyphenol |
CAS: |
16766-30-6 |
Synonyms: |
Phenol, 4-chloro-2-methoxy-; 2-Methoxy-4-chloro-phenol |
IUPAC Name: | 4-chloro-2-methoxyphenol |
Description: | 4-Chloro-2-methoxyphenol is used as a reagent in the synthesis of novel potent and selective sphingosine-1-phosphate 4 receptor (S1P4-R) agonists which may be used in development of treatment against autoimmue diseases and viral infections. |
Molecular Weight: | 158.58 |
Molecular Formula: | C7H7ClO2 |
Canonical SMILES: | COC1=C(C=CC(=C1)Cl)O |
InChI: | InChI=1S/C7H7ClO2/c1-10-7-4-5(8)2-3-6(7)9/h2-4,9H,1H3 |
InChI Key: | FVZQMMMRFNURSH-UHFFFAOYSA-N |
Boiling Point: | 241 °C (lit.) |
Density: | 1.28 g/cm3 |
MDL: | MFCD00070774 |
LogP: | 2.05420 |
GHS Hazard Statement: | H302 (11.36%): Harmful if swallowed [Warning Acute toxicity, oral] |
Precautionary Statement: | P261, P264, P270, P271, P280, P301+P312, P302+P352, P304+P340, P305+P351+P338, P312, P321, P330, P332+P313, P337+P313, P362, P403+P233, P405, and P501 |
Signal Word: | Warning |
